2. phone accessories: The upgrade cycle and its financial impact
You may feel tempted to upgrade your phone accessories frequently, drawn in by new features or trends. However, embracing this upgrade cycle can lead to a strain on your budget. Brands often push consumers to continually purchase the latest gadgets, leaving many unaware of the long-term financial consequences.
To counteract this, set a limit on how often you’ll purchase new accessories. For instance, consider sticking with your current items for at least six months to a year. This will allow you more time to determine whether an upgrade is truly necessary, which can help you save money.
3. phone accessories: The impact of low-quality products
Many opt for cheaper phone accessories, believing they’ll save money. However, low-quality items can lead to additional costs. They may not last long, requiring you to buy replacements more frequently than anticipated. In the long run, this could result in spending even more than if you invested in a reliable product from the start.
To maximise value, prioritise quality over price when shopping. Conduct a little research on durability or read consumer reviews. Investing in well-reviewed accessories can save you money and stress in the future, assisting you in maintaining a more manageable budget.
